Banner - Student Administration

Welcome to the Student Experience Transformation (SET) Project Homepage

TU Dublin has embarked on an exciting and strategic programme to transform the student and staff experience and provide an enriched student-centric experience. Central to this transformation is the development of a new unified Student Record Management System (SRMS – more commonly referred to as ‘Banner’) that will underpin and enable the University Education Model that is in development. The timeline for the full delivery of this programme of work is September 2025, reflecting the scale and complexity of what is required.

The first critical milestone will be reached this July when the current SRMS systems in Tallaght and Blanchardstown campuses will be upgraded to a version of Banner 9 (but not the final proposed solution for the unified SRMS). In addition to lessening our reliance on unsupported software running on outmoded hardware, it will provide us with a fresh, visually appealing interface that will run on modern web browsers and mobile devices. It will also support Single Sign-On (SSO) meaning your existing TU Dublin Office 365 (email) username and password details will allow Banner users to login more easily and securely.

The City campus SRMS is not being upgraded at this time but will undergo a separate risk mitigation exercise to reduce the risk of hardware failure.

To access the University SRMS Banner please click the tiles below. Please note:

FAQ's